Job Summary
Acts as both inside and outside sales representative and customer service representative
Sells printing services on campus
Responsibilities
1
Writes up orders and estimates received via email, phone, web ordering and in person from clients, accurately and in a timely manner
2
Responds promptly to inquiries and client requests
Maintain existing customer relationships and work to create new customer relationships
3
When appropriate, advise customers on best strategies to achieve their desired outcomes
Works with purchasing when outsourcing is required and ordering paper as needed, following all state and University purchasing procedures
4
Works closely with production staff and management regarding production schedules and with specific job requirements
5
Works with management in establishing printing service, sales, and marketing goals by defining client’s needs and overseeing all aspects of the printing processes to improve client experience
